Residential Roof Replacement in Fredericksburg, VA
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new one to ensure the property's protection and aesthetic appeal. These projects typically cover a variety of roofing materials, such as asphalt shingles, metal roofing, or other durable options, and are often requested when a roof has reached the end of its lifespan, sustained significant damage, or needs an upgrade for improved performance.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the types of materials available, and how the replacement process might impact their property, including any necessary preparations or disruptions.
Before requesting a roof repl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the age and condition of their current roof, the preferred roofing materials, and any local building codes or regulations that may influence the project. It is also helpful to inquire about warranties, the expected lifespan of new roofing materials, and the overall scope of work to ensure the replacement aligns with the property's needs. Clear communication about these aspects can help homeowners make informed decisions and prepare adequately for the project.

Residential Roof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a roof needs replacement? Visible damage, missing shingles, leaks, or significant wear are common indicators that a roof may require replacement.
What types of roofing materials are suitable for residential replacement? Asphalt shingles, metal, and architectural shingles are popular options for residential roof replacements in the area.
Why is proper ventilation important during roof replacement? Adequate ventilation helps prevent moisture buildup, extends roof lifespan, and maintains energy efficiency in the home.
What should homeowners consider before starting a roof replacement? It's important to assess the roof's condition, select appropriate materials, and ensure proper installation to protect the property.
